diff --git a/.gitea/workflows/build-app.yml b/.gitea/workflows/build-app.yml index 67b4c11..eae95b3 100644 --- a/.gitea/workflows/build-app.yml +++ b/.gitea/workflows/build-app.yml @@ -339,22 +339,6 @@ jobs: build-windows: runs-on: windows-latest needs: [compute-version] - env: - # WiX 3.x candle.exe/light.exe are 32-bit. A runner running as SYSTEM has - # %LOCALAPPDATA% = C:\Windows\system32\config\systemprofile\AppData\Local, - # and Tauri caches the WiX toolset there. WOW64 redirection then sends a - # 32-bit process reading C:\Windows\System32 to C:\Windows\SysWOW64, where - # that directory does not exist - so candle.exe cannot see its own folder, - # the CLR fails to start, and Tauri reports only "failed to run - # candle.exe". The real error is 0x80131700, visible in the Application - # event log as ".NET Runtime ... could not be started". - # - # Verified on our runner: candle.exe -? exits 0 from C:\wixtest and - # 0x80131700 from the systemprofile path - same identity, same binary. - # - # Pointing LOCALAPPDATA outside System32 sidesteps redirection entirely, - # and is harmless on a runner that already runs as a normal user. - LOCALAPPDATA: C:\actions-runner-cache defaults: run: shell: cmd
